A person in car, travelling at 90 kilometers per hour, takes 2 seconds to go past the building on the side of the road. Calculate the length of the building in meters help

Answers

Step-by-step explanation:

very simple thought experiment :

he is going 90 km/h (90 kilometers per hour), so, he moving 90 km in 1 hour.

how far is he going in just 2 seconds ?

so, we get two ratios.

90km/1 hour = 90,000 meter / 1 hour

x meter / 2 seconds

we need to bring both ratios (they are fractions) to the same dimension of the denominators, so that we can then bring them to the same denominator.

the first is dealing with an hour.

the second one with (2) seconds.

so, how many seconds are in 1 hour ?

60 seconds per minute, 60 minutes in the hour.

60×60 = 3600 seconds.

so, now we know, the first ratio is also

90,000 meter / 3600 seconds

now we need the factor to to multiply numerator and denominator with to bring 3600 down to 2.

3600 × f = 2

f = 2/3600 = 1/1800

now we get

90,000 / 3600 × (1/1800) / (1/1800) =

(90000 / 1800) / (3600 / 1800) = 50 / 2

so, 90km/h is the same speed as 50 meter / 2 seconds.

and therefore we know, the building was 50 meters long.

Write two Pythagorean triplets each having one of the numbers as 5.

Answers

Answer:

3, 4, 5 and 5, 12, 13

Step-by-step explanation:

The square of the largest side is equal to the sum of the squares of the other 2 sides.

5² = 3² + 4²

13² = 5² + 12²

The 2 triplets are (3, 4, 5 ) and (5, 12, 13)
